    Why does my Medline MDS3001PLUS Blood Pressure Monitor show an abnormal result?
    • S
      stewartkellyJul 26, 2025
      An abnormal result on your Medline Blood Pressure Monitor could be due to several reasons. It may be that the cuff was not positioned correctly or wasn't properly tightened; in this case, apply the cuff correctly and try again. Your body posture might have been incorrect during the test; review the instructions regarding body posture during measurement and re-test. Movement, speaking, or emotional state (anger, excitement, or nervousness) during testing can also cause this; re-test when calm, without speaking or moving. Finally, an irregular heartbeat (arrhythmia) may also be the cause; note that this device is not appropriate for people with serious arrhythmia.

    What does 'Er 3' mean on my Medline Blood Pressure Monitor?
    • T
      Timothy AllenAug 9, 2025
      If your Medline Blood Pressure Monitor LCD shows 'Er 3', it indicates that the pneumatic system is blocked or the cuff is too tight during inflation. To fix this, apply the cuff correctly and try again.

    What does error code 'Er 0' mean on a Medline Blood Pressure Monitor?
    • C
      Charles JacksonAug 14, 2025
      If the LCD on your Medline Blood Pressure Monitor shows 'Er 0', it indicates that the pressure system is unstable before measurement. To resolve this, remain still and try again.

    What to do if Medline MDS3001PLUS Blood Pressure Monitor displays 'Er 5'?
    • I
      Isaac LindseyAug 19, 2025
      If your Medline Blood Pressure Monitor displays 'Er 5', it means the cuff pressure is above 300mmHg. Wait five minutes and measure again. If the monitor is still abnormal, please contact the local distributor or the factory.
